What affects the price

Plumbing costs change based on the complexity of the repair and the accessibility of the pipes. If a pro needs to cut into drywall or dig underground to reach a leak, the labor time increases. Older homes sometimes require updating outdated materials, like galvanized steel, to meet current codes. The timing of the service also matters, as after-hours or holiday calls often carry different rates than standard business hours. While simple drain clearings or fixture swaps are usually on the lower end, larger system repipes cost more.

What are common causes of plumbing pipe leaks in Seattle?

Common causes of plumbing pipe leaks in Seattle include aging pipes, corrosion, and fluctuating water pressure. Older homes may have galvanized pipes that are prone to rust.
